WebBranched-Chain and Cyclic Fatty Acids. Figures 1 to 3 show the 1 H-NMR spectra of several branched acids or esters. In methyl 10-methylhexadecanoate, the methyl group at C10 exhibits, as expected, a doublet, which is slightly upfield from the triplet of the terminal methyl group at C16 (Fig. 1). WebAntioxidant 1135 is a benzenepropanoic acid, 3,5-bis (1,1-dimethyl-ethyl)-4-hydroxy-C7-C9 branched alkyl esters. It is hindered phenolic primary antioxidant for processing and long-term thermal stabilization. Used for the stabilization of polyurethane flexible foams. Its typical use levels are between 0.15 % and 0.5 %.
